Scrushy's Fraud Trial Begins

By Alabama Public Radio

Birmingham, AL – The prosecution opened its case against Richard Scrushy Tuesday by telling jurors Scrushy was the driving force behind HealthSouth's massive accounting scandal. U-S Attorney Alice Martin says employees made fake financial statements to make it appear the company was meeting economic forecasts. She says the fraud occurred from 1996 through 2002, and Martin says Scrushy never revealed the company's true financial condition. Scrushy's defense team said told jurors Scrushy was not
part of the scheme. The defense also says it expects prosecutors to call all five of HealthSouth's former chief financial officers. They have already agreed to plead guilty in the case.
